In order to reveal the attenuation mechanism of stress waves produced by geological structure changes or blasting under different influencing factors,with the help of displacement discontinuity method and equivalent continuum method,scholars have studied the influence of stress wave propagation attenuation law on the incident,propagation and transmission stages of the complete propagation process.The study results show that,waveforms,rock mass properties and joint properties all have significant effects on its attenuation characteristics.This review summarizes the above research methods,discuss the similarities and differences between them,and put forward some urgent problems on the basis of this.This study provides a reference for fully understanding the attenuation law in the process of stress wave propagation,improving the wave theory and improving the safety of practical engineering.关键词
